Greenyard in King's Lynn is seeking an experienced multi-skilled engineer to support processing operations. The successful candidate will respond to equipment breakdowns, conduct scheduled maintenance, and proactively reduce downtime.

Required qualifications include formal training in mechanical and electrical engineering along with experience in the FMCG sector.

Benefits include a company pension and healthcare cashback scheme, and competitive salary details available upon request.
